January 2010:
The Road Wizard is a odd one in the early Tamiya family. The kit came with
two lexan bodies, and three possible liveries. Two were well known
liveries from racing (like the one below) and one was a "Tamiya
Racer" simply called Road Wizard. The box is also the only one with
the box art rotated 90 degrees compared to the other boxes.

This Road
wizard is in the John Player Special livery, which is very popular. Lotus
had several F1 racers in this type of livery. |

The chassis
of the Road Wizard is a double deck FRP one. |
